Book Hero Magic formatted this description to make it easier to read. While it's new and still learning, it may not be perfect - your feedback is welcome! Description

Cleo Quinn doesn't have a great track record when it comes to men, but now Will's come along she's optimistic. Handsome, attentive, and an absolute gentleman when it comes to her questionable cooking skills, he could be her Mr Right.

Things are definitely looking up for Cleo... apart from one small problem with a rather large ego. Johnny LaVenture, sculptor extraordinaire and her childhood adversary, is back in Channing's Hill and tormenting Cleo as if he'd never been away. But life never goes to plan, does it?

Johnny isn't the only one stirring up trouble and, for Cleo's family and friends, all kinds of sparks are starting to fly. If you think you can put the past behind you, think again...

About the Author

The author of many bestselling novels, most recently RUMOUR HAS IT, Jill Mansell is a full-time writer. She lives in Bristol with her family.
